Bug 1321181

Summary: Package for capsule-installer and syntax for registering incorrect
Product: Red Hat Satellite Reporter: Peter Healy <phealy>
Component: Docs User GuideAssignee: Allison Heslin <aheslin>
Status: CLOSED CURRENTRELEASE QA Contact: Brandi Munilla <bmcelvee>
Severity: medium Docs Contact:
Priority: medium    
Version: UnspecifiedCC: adahms, phealy
Target Milestone: Unspecified   
Target Release: Unused   
Hardware: Unspecified   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Build Name: 22921, User Guide-6.0 Build Date: 08-10-2014 13:34:52 Topic ID: 24316-714918 [Latest]
Last Closed: 2016-05-03 21:32:56 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Peter Healy 2016-03-24 21:10:53 UTC
Title: Installing a Red&nbsp;Hat Satellite Capsule Server

Describe the issue:
 subscription-manager register --org "your organization"
Has a space in the name, which fails

# yum install katello-installer cyrus-sasl-plain
The katello-installer provides the capsule-installer functionality while cyrus-sasl-plain is required for pulp.

Is not correct, the capsule-installer package is what contains capsule-installer and conflicts with the katello-installer package 

Suggestions for improvement:
Change the syntax for registration to include an underscore where the space is
Change the package from katello-installer to capsule-installer

Additional information:

Comment 2 Peter Healy 2016-04-13 17:42:42 UTC
The syntax presented on this documentation page for registering a capsule server to an Organization doesn't make clear that the space needs to be replaced with an underscore.

The section where this documentation page indicates to install katello-installer to provide the capsule-installer package is not correct. capsule-installer is supplied in the capsule-installer package.

Comment 3 Andrew Dahms 2016-05-03 05:01:59 UTC
Assigning to Ali for review.

Ali - I believe the item regarding the organization name is no longer an issue in the 6.2 beta documentation, but would you be able to comment on the packaging?

Comment 4 Allison Heslin 2016-05-03 14:09:11 UTC
(In reply to Peter Healy from comment #2)
> The syntax presented on this documentation page for registering a capsule
> server to an Organization doesn't make clear that the space needs to be
> replaced with an underscore.
> 
> The section where this documentation page indicates to install
> katello-installer to provide the capsule-installer package is not correct.
> capsule-installer is supplied in the capsule-installer package.

Hi Peter,

I believe that both of your concerns have been addressed. The installer has been updated as well. 

https://access.redhat.com/documentation/en/red-hat-satellite/6.2-beta/installation-guide/chapter-4-installing-capsule-server

Comment 5 Peter Healy 2016-05-03 17:31:14 UTC
It looks like the new documentation addresses the issue. Thanks!

Comment 6 Andrew Dahms 2016-05-03 21:32:56 UTC
This content is now live on the Customer Portal.

Closing.